“I’d be lying if I said I hadn’t considered just disappearing,” Maarkean finally said. “But I helped to start something, and I can’t just walk away from it. The Alliance needs to know it crossed the line.”

Saracasi was once again taken off guard by the determination in her brother’s voice. She felt guilty for not being happier about it. She had pushed him for years every time the Alliance had violated its core principles. Now that he agreed, she had her own reasons for wishing it were otherwise—reasons she had not yet shared with anyone, and was not sure she ever could.

The hyperspace timer sounded on her computer, saving her from having to think any further about it. She ran a quick diagnosis of the engine systems before they reverted to real space. The twisted display of colors outside the cockpit window flashed and was replaced by the darkness of space. Before her in the distance lay the brown and blue world of Kol.

“Destination confirmed. Beginning sensor sweep,” Saracasi said formally.
